From: Andrew Morton <akpm@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
Subject: mm-khugepaged-fix-gup-fast-interaction-by-freeing-ptes-via-mmu_gather-fix
Date: Thu Nov 24 11:29:41 AM PST 2022

avoid unintialized use of `pmd' in collapse_and_free_pmd()

Reported-by: Linux Kernel Functional Testing <lkft@xx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: David Hildenbrand <david@xx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: Jann Horn <jannh@xx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: John Hubbard <jhubbard@xx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: Mike Kravetz <mike.kravetz@xx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: Peter Xu <peterx@xx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: Yang Shi <shy828301@xxxxxxxxx>
Signed-off-by: Andrew Morton <akpm@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
---

 mm/khugepaged.c |    1 -
 1 file changed, 1 deletion(-)

--- a/mm/khugepaged.c~mm-khugepaged-fix-gup-fast-interaction-by-freeing-ptes-via-mmu_gather-fix
+++ a/mm/khugepaged.c
@@ -1431,7 +1431,6 @@ static void collapse_and_free_pmd(struct
 	 */
 	if (vma->anon_vma)
 		lockdep_assert_held_write(&vma->anon_vma->root->rwsem);
-	page_table_check_pte_clear_range(mm, addr, pmd);
 
 	tlb_gather_mmu(&tlb, mm);
 	pmd = READ_ONCE(*pmdp);
